An awesome argument as to why Don Coryell belongs in the Hall of Fame. Some of the better compelling arguments come from former players. The one from Brian Sipe, 1980 NFL MVP, struck me as the best endorsement for the man's induction.
"When I went to the Browns in 1972, Don Coryell's offense was ahead of anything I saw in the NFL. I think the only reason I had the career I had, is I was so quickly able to step in and know what I was looking at. The NFL was easy for me. I felt like I was taking a step backward in terms of preparation."
